TRAIL OF SIN

Tell my brain not to think
and my heart not to feel
caught up in this illusion
of what seemed real

allow the hands no beat
and silence my pen
as the tales of my scars
leave a trail of my sins

salvage whats left of me
pieces of a puzzled soul
empty like a summers breeze
on the verge of letting go

off the beaten path I've fallen
in hopes of regaining ground
within these words I might seem lost
but the painful truth I've found

bury now the unwanted past
reflected in the stars 
embers of our sinning ways
are found within our scars
